MySQL学习笔记-权限
程序员文章站
2022-03-03 19:05:49
...
MySQL学习笔记-权限
SQL命令操作
用户表:mysql.user
本质:对此表进行增删改查
-- 创建用户 create user 用户名 identified by '密码'
create user abt identified by '123456';
-- 修改密码(修改当前用户密码)
set password = password('');
-- 修改密码(修改指定用户密码)
set password for abt = password('111111');
-- 重命名 rename user 原名 to 新名
rename user abt to alb;
-- 用户授权 all privileges 全部的权限 对所有的库、表
-- all privileges 除了给别人授权,其他都可以
grant all privileges on *.* to alb;
-- 查询权限
show grants for alb; -- 查看指定用户的权限
show grants for root@localhost;
-- 撤销权限 revoke 什么权限 on 哪个库 from 用户名
revoke all privileges on *.* from alb;
-- 删除用户
drop user alb;
上一篇: 快速完全删除node_modules
下一篇: MySQL权限笔记